
"Embracing the Divine: Church Events Celebrate Solar Eclipse as a Testament to God's Creation"
Many faith groups are embracing the upcoming solar eclipse as an opportunity to celebrate the power of God in nature, rather than interpreting it as a sign of displeasure. Modern people of faith see astronomical events as a chance to witness the handiwork of God and strengthen community relationships. Churches are hosting eclipse events, partnering with science experts, and providing eclipse glasses to educate and engage their communities. The eclipse will travel across several states, and it's important to remember not to look directly at the sun, even during an eclipse.
